K-Pop Group Enhypen To Return In August

The South Korean K-pop boy band Enhypen is scheduled to make a comeback this August with the release of a brand-new album. This upcoming project marks the group’s first musical release as a six-member formation, following the departure of a band member earlier this year. The launch comes seven months after the release of their seventh Extended Play (EP), titled The Show: Vanish, which debuted in January.

The group’s internal lineup underwent a change in March when Heeseung officially left the band. Enhypen has not released any new material in the interim period following his departure, which has heightened commercial interest and anticipation among their global fanbase regarding their restructuring.

Earlier in the year, The Show: Vanish secured significant commercial success, experiencing high demand from consumers upon its release. The EP maintained a stable position on the United States Billboard 200 album chart, remaining on the list for ten consecutive weeks. According to industry sources, the remaining six members of Enhypen are currently fully engaged in the final preparation stages of the upcoming album. Having focused heavily on promotional activities during the first half of the year, the group aims to present refreshed musical material to their audience.

Since their debut, Enhypen has established a distinct artistic identity characterized by vampire-themed narratives and concepts woven into their discography and visual presentations. Observers and fans are currently awaiting the release to see how the reduction in member numbers will influence the group’s signature musical style and narrative direction.

Simultaneously, Enhypen is executing their international concert tour, titled the “Blood Saga” world tour. The comprehensive itinerary includes 33 scheduled concert dates across 21 major cities globally. The tour officially commenced last month with opening performances in Seoul. The band is scheduled to perform across North and South America throughout July and August, aligning with their projected album release window. Following the American leg, Enhypen will perform in Macau in October, followed by a series of concerts in Japan running from December through to February of next year. The “Blood Saga” tour is slated to continue through Asia and Europe starting in March of next year.
